TL;DR Summary

The White House withdrew its nomination of conservative economist E.J. Antoni to lead the Bureau of Labor Statistics amid bipartisan criticism and concerns over his lack of government experience and his history of criticizing the agency's reports. The agency is currently led on an interim basis, facing challenges like budget cuts and politicization, with a new nominee expected soon.
